Best time to go to Kingston

The best time to visit Kingston is dependent on what kind of holiday you are seeking. January is its hottest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are slightly high and weather is mostly sunny with light rain. July is its coolest month on average. At this time, visitor numbers are slightly high and weather is mostly sunny with no rain.

What's the weather like in Kingston?
The hottest months are usually January and February, with an average temperature of 24°C, while the coldest months are July and August, with an average of 17°C. Average annual precipitation for Kingston is 1184 mm.
